Javad mentioned to me that one of those outputs is the potentiometer load
input which is convieniently duplicated on the 034 as an auxillary output.
Not sure about the other one.

Note that I had my knock sensor light backwards in the diagram.  Huw found
the location in the instrument cluster for the knock light in the bentley
diagram and it shows the other end of the LED connected to a positive voltage
source (I THINK +12 but it could be +2v).

maybe.  I was puzzled as to the need for the idle and full throttle inputs.
I was able to keep both of these with the TPS so it is not a concern for me
but those wishing to reduce on the number of sensors on the engine might be
curious to play with disconnecting them.....
